Charging For Entry

This year entry to Actors Pro Expo is £10, and here is why…

First as Surviving Actors and now as Actors Pro Expo, our focus for the last 13 years has always been to minimise the costs to those wanting to come to our events – to make them accessible to as many actors as possible.

This year we’re charging a small entry fee to allow us to offer more to the attendees who mean so much to us.

It’s simple to explain why – our costs have increased significantly over the last 13 years – for example our venue cost (chosen for its central location and overall accessibility) is 1250% more than in our first year of business. Although we have a group of valued sponsors and exhibitors whose contributions subsidise the cost of running an event like Actors Pro Expo, we can’t cover it all this way.
